IKEA România S.R.L. – €1,000 Fine (Romania, 2022)

IKEA Romania was fined because they didn't delete a customer's personal data from their account quickly enough after being asked. This matters because it shows companies must respond promptly to data deletion requests. The fine was EUR 1,000.
What happened
IKEA Romania failed to delete a customer's personal data from their account in a timely manner after a request.
Who was affected
The affected person was a customer who requested the deletion of their personal data from their IKEA account.
What the authority found
The Romanian DPA found IKEA Romania violated GDPR rules by not responding promptly to a data deletion request.
Why this matters
This case highlights the importance for businesses to act quickly on data deletion requests to comply with GDPR. It serves as a reminder that even well-known companies can face penalties for delays.

The Romanian DPA has imposed a fine of EUR 1,000 on IKEA România S.R.L.. A data subject had complained to the DPA that IKEA had failed to comply with their requests to delete the data subject's personal data from their IKEA user account in a timely manner. The DPA found that IKEA Romania had violated Art. 12 (3) GDPR.
